Guardians Roster Shuffle: Valera Optioned to Triple-A Columbus

The Cleveland Guardians recently made a strategic decision to reassign outfielder George Valera to their Triple-A affiliate, the Columbus Clippers. This move creates an immediate vacancy on the major league roster, prompting discussions about who will fill this crucial spot. Given that the team has a scheduled day off, the announcement of Valera's replacement is anticipated for Friday, allowing for careful consideration and preparation.

Fairchild Emerges as Top Contender for Outfield Position

Amidst the speculation surrounding the Guardians' open roster spot, Stuart Fairchild, a standout performer for Chinese Taipei in the World Baseball Classic, has emerged as a prime candidate for promotion. Sports Illustrated's Cade Cracas highlighted Fairchild's strong credentials, emphasizing his potential to provide the team with much-needed depth and a right-handed offensive presence in the outfield. Despite not currently being on the 40-man roster, Fairchild's impressive track record and recent signing with the Guardians for outfield depth make him a compelling choice.

Fairchild's Triple-A Performance and WBC Impact

Fairchild's performance in Triple-A has been exceptional, showcasing his readiness for a major league call-up. With a .316 batting average, a .422 on-base percentage, a .526 slugging percentage, and a remarkable .968 OPS across 76 at-bats, his offensive capabilities are undeniable. Furthermore, his two home runs in just four games for Chinese Taipei during the World Baseball Classic underscore his ability to perform under pressure and contribute significantly. These statistics paint a clear picture of a player who is not only consistent but also possesses a powerful bat.

Addressing Team Needs: Speed and Right-Handed Hitting

Cracas further elaborated on the benefits Fairchild could bring to the Guardians, particularly in areas where the team has shown vulnerabilities. The Guardians have struggled with base running in late-game situations and generally lack speed, making Fairchild's agility and quickness a valuable asset. Additionally, the team has been seeking more right-handed hitters to balance their lineup, a need that Fairchild perfectly fulfills. His inclusion would not only enhance the team's strategic options for manager Stephen Vogt and the coaching staff but also provide a fresh dynamic to their offensive approach.
